Important Notice

Considering the global concerns over COVID-19 outbreak, The 31st International Workshop on Post-Binary ULSI Systems will be held in fully online format.
We would deeply appreciate your cooperation and understanding on our decision.

The 31st International Workshop on Post-Binary ULSI Systems (ULSIWS) will be held in conjunction with the IEEE 52nd Annual International Symposium on Multiple-Valued Logic (ISMVL2022) on May 18th, 2022 in Dallas, Texas. You are invited to submit an original paper, survey or tutorial paper on any subject in the area of new devices for ULSI systems, high-performance circuits and design, and new LSI architecture. Proposals for special sessions concerning the above topics are also welcome.

Call for Papers and Sessions

You are invited to submit an original paper, survey or tutorial paper on any subject in the area of new devices for ULSI systems, high-performance circuits and design, and new LSI architecture. The topics of interest include but not limited to:

  • Algebra and Formal Aspects
  • ATPG and SAT
  • Automatic Reasoning
  • Bio-Inspired and Novel
  • Hardware Algorithms
  • Communication Systems
  • Computer Arithmetic
  • Computer Security
  • Data Bases
  • Data Mining
  • Decision Diagram
  • Fuzzy Logic and Soft Computing
  • Image Processing
  • Logic Design and Switching Theory
  • Logic Programming
  • Machine Learning and Robotics
  • Mathematical Fuzzy Logic
  • Medical and Wellness Care Technology
  • Nano Technology and Computer Security
  • Opto-Electronics
  • Index Generation Functions
  • Quantum Computing
  • Quantum Cryptography
  • Quantum Devices
  • Signal Processing
  • Single Electrons
  • Spectral Techniques
  • Superconductivity
  • Web Intelligence
  • Verification
  • Philosophical Aspects

Proposals for special sessions concerning the above topics are also welcome. Special session proposals should be submitted to masanori.natsui.a8{at}tohoku.ac.jp.

Submission Guidelines

Please submit one-page abstract with double-spaced single column format according to the following instruction:

Paper Format
  1. We recommend you use the format below to prepare your manuscript.
    MS Word template file for one-page abstract
  2. Please convert the manuscript file into a PDF file. All fonts used in the manuscript must be embedded in the PDF file in converting.
  3. Please send the PDF file via e-mail to masanori.natsui.a8{at}tohoku.ac.jp.
